PWR CNTL Sets one of the factors defined for Power Control Levels according to the Radio System. The allowable
range is as follows:
GSM850, GSM900: 2 to 19 (+39dBm to +5dBm)
DCS1800: 29 to 15 (+36dBm to 0dBm)
PCS1900: 30 to 15 (+33dBm to 0dBm)
Set the MS Power Class on the [Configuration: Test Condition] screen for the power class of the mobile
phone. If the mobile phone does not support the power control function, measurement result is not
displayed.
BS Level
*
Sets the RF output level of the Tester, ranging from -110.0 to -50.0 dBm in 0.1 dB step. The
default value is set on the [Configuration: Test Condition] screen.
Slot Config Selects 1×1, 2× 1, 2×2, 3×1, 3×2, or 4×1
Measur Slot When the Slot Config is set to 2×2 or 3×2, this field becomes a settable field.
Selects measurement slot from 2 to 4 depending on the setting of the Slot Config.
Test Mode Selects from ACK, A, or B.
ACK: Measurement of Peak TX Power, Phase Error, Frequency Error, and BLER
A: Measurement of Peak TX Power, Phase Error, and Frequency Error
B: Measurement of Peak TX Power, Phase Error, Frequency Error and BER. Active in Unacknowledged
Mode for UL/DL.

Table 5-47 [Manual Test] EGPRS Mode Attached Screen Mobile Phone Information
Item Information Description
IMSI Displays the International Mobile Subscriber Identity from the mobile phone.
IMEI Displays the International Mobile station Equipment Identity from the mobile phone.
Multislot Class Displays the Multislot Class of the Mobile phone, ranging from 1 to 12.
Multislot Class EGPRS Displays the EGPRS Multislot Class of the Mobile phone, ranging from 1 to 12.
RF Power Capability Displays the power class for each Radio System, ranging from 1 to 5.
